2014 Triumph Tiger 800xc
My favourite ‘go to’ bike for adventure. This tiger has been adventuring from the get go. She was given to a Adventure Bike TV Show for a Special Arctic Ride. When finished, the producer like it so much he purchased it from Triumph.


Since then she has done more adventure rides until Tom (the producer) sold it to yours truly. The show did a excellent review of the bike which you can watch here.
From the Factory
Model | 2014 TRIUMPH TIGER 800 XC (ABS) |
Engine | Four Stroke, 12 valve, DOHC, in-line three-cylinder |
Capacity | 799cc |
Bore x Stroke | 74.0 x 61.9 mm |
Cooling System | Liquid Cooled |
Fuel Induction | Multipoint sequential electronic fuel injection |
Exhaust | Stainless steel 3 into 1, high level stainless steel silencer |
Final drive | O-Ring-Chain |
Clutch | Wet, Multi-Plate |
Transmission | 6-Speed |
Frame | Tubular steel trellis frame |
Swingarm | Twin-sided, cast aluminium alloy |
Wheel Front | 36-spoke 21 x 2.5in, aluminium rim |
Wheel Rear | 32-spoke 17 x 4.25in, aluminium rim |
Front Tyre | 90/90 21 |
Rear Tyre | 150/70 R17 |
Front Suspension | Showa 45mm upside down forks |
Front Wheel Travel | 220mm travel |
Rear Suspension | Hyperpro Sport Rear Shock Absorber (TR08-0AA) | Aftermarket |
Rear Wheel Travel | 215mm travel |
Brakes front | Twin 308mm floating discs, Nissin 2-piston sliding calipers, Switchable ABS |
Brakes rear | Single 255mm disc, Nissin single piston sliding caliper, Switchable ABS |
Instrument display and functions | LCD multi-functional instrument pack with digital speedometer, trip computer, analogue tachometer, gear position indicator, fuel gauge, service indicator, switchable ABS and clock. |
Length | 2215mm |
Width handlebars | 865mm |
Height without mirror | 1390mm |
Seat height | 845-865mm |
Wheelbase | 1545mm |
Rake | 24.3° |
Trail | 95.3mm |
Tank capacity | 19L |
Weight | 215 kg | Wet |
Max power | 95 hp (69.3 kW) @ 9300 |
Max torque | 79 Nm (8.1 kgf-m or 58.3 ft.lbs) @ 7850 |
Fuel Consumption | 5.74 Litres / 100km (17.4 km/l or 40.98 mpg) |

2020 Triumph Scrambler 1200 xc
Is it a traditional Scrambler or a naked Adventure bike, maybe it’s both.. The Scrambler 1200 is the new guy, looking forward to putting it to the test around Europe

From the Factory
Model | 2020 TRIUMPH Scrambler 1200 XC |
Engine | 8 valve, Four Stroke, 270° crank angle parallel twin, SOHC |
Capacity | 1200 cc / 73.2 cu-in |
Bore x Stroke | 97.6 x 80.0 mm |
Cooling System | Liquid cooled |
Compression Ratio | 11.0:1 |
Fuel Induction | Multipoint sequential electronic fuel injection |
Exhaust | Brushed 2 into 2 exhaust system with brushed high level silencers |
Final drive | X ring chain |
Clutch | Wet, Multi-Plate |
Transmission | 6-Speed |
Frame | Tubular steel with aluminium cradles |
Swingarm | Twin-sided, aluminium, 579 mm long swingarm |
Wheel Front | Tubeless 36-spoke 21 x 2.5in, aluminium rim |
Wheel Rear | Tubeless 32-spoke 17 x 4.25in, aluminium rim |
Front Tyre | 90/90 21 |
Rear Tyre | 150/70 R17 |
Front Suspension | Showa 47mm upside down forks |
Front Wheel Travel | 250mm / 9.8 inch |
Rear Suspension | Ohlins fully adjustable piggy-back RSUs with twin springs |
Rear Wheel Travel | 250 mm / 9.8 inch |
Brakes front | Twin 320mm discs, Brembo M50 Monoblock calipers, Switchable ABS |
Brakes rear | Single 255mm disc, Brembo 2-piston floating caliper, Switchable ABS |
Instrument display and functions | TFT instruments (multi-function colour screen instrument display) |
Length | 2325mm / 91.5 inch |
Width | 905mm / 35.6 inch with handlebars |
Height | 1250mm / 49.2 inch without mirror |
Seat height | 870mm / 34.3 inch |
Wheelbase | 1570mm / 61.8 inch |
Rake | 26.9° |
Trail | 129.5 mm / 5.1 inch |
Fuel capacity | 15.8 Litres / 4.2 US gal / 3.7 Imp gal |
Weight | 205 kg / 456.4 lbs | Dry |
Max power | 88.8 hp / 66.2 kW @ 7400 rpm |
Max torque | 110 Nm / 81.1 lb-ft @ 3950 rpm |
Fuel Consumption | 58 mpg avg |

2016 Triumph Tiger 1200 Explorer

From the Factory
Model | 2016 TRIUMPH TIGER 1200 EXPLORER | |
Engine | Four Stroke, transverse three cylinder. DOHC, 4 valves per cylinder | |
Capacity | 1215 cc / 74.1 cub in | |
Bore x Stroke | 85 x 71.4mm | |
Cooling System | Liquid Cooled | |
Fuel Induction | Ride by wire, fuel injection | |
Exhaust | Stainless steel 3 into 1, high level stainless steel silencer | |
Final drive | Shaft | |
Clutch | Wet, Multi-Plate | |
Transmission | 6-Speed | |
Frame | Tubular steel trellis frame | |
Swingarm | Single-sided, cast aluminium alloy shaft drive | |
Wheel Front | Cast aluminium alloy, 10-spoke, 19 x 2.5in | |
Wheel Rear | Cast aluminium alloy, 10-spoke, 17 x 4.0in | |
Front Tyre | 110/80 R19 | |
Rear Tyre | 150/70 R17 | |
Front Suspension | Kayaba 46mm upside down forks, adjustable preload | |
Front Wheel Travel | 190mm / 7.5 in | |
Rear Suspension | Kayaba monoshock with remote oil reservoir, hydraulically adjustable preload, rebound damping adjustment | |
Rear Wheel Travel | 194 mm / 7.6 in | |
Brakes front | Twin 305mm floating discs, Nissin 4-piston sliding calipers, Switchable ABS | |
Brakes rear | Single 282mm disc, Nissin 2-piston sliding caliper, Switchable ABS | |
Instrument display and functions | LCD multi-functional instrument pack with digital speedometer, trip computer, analogue tachometer, gear position indicator, fuel gauge, service indicator, switchable ABS and clock. air temp, Hazards. Cruise Control | |
Electrical System | 950W Alternator | |
Length | 2248mm | |
Width handlebars | 962mm | |
Height without mirror | 1410mm | |
Seat height | 837-857mm | |
Wheelbase | 1530mm | |
Rake | 23.9° | |
Trail | 105.5mm / 4.2 in | |
Tank capacity | 20L | |
Weight | 259 kg | Wet | |
Payload | 222 kg | |
Max power | 135 hp (101 kW) @ 9300 | |
Max torque | 121 Nm (21.6 kgf-m or 89 ft.lbs) @ 6400 | |
Fuel Consumption | @120 km/h / 75 mph: 4.7 L/100 km / 21.3 km/l / 50 US mpg / 60 Imp mpg |

2005 BMW R1200ST
Sports Tourer great for comfort on paved roads. Not so much for more adventurous rides. A great bike for Europe.


From the Factory
Model | 2005 BMW R1200ST |
Engine | Four Stroke, 8v Boxer twin |
Capacity | 1170cc / 71.4 cu in |
Bore x Stroke | 101 x 73 mm |
Cooling System | Air and thermostatically controlled oil cooling |
Compression Ratio | 12.0:1 |
Fuel Induction | Multipoint sequential electronic fuel injection |
Exhaust | Stainless steel 3 into 1, high level stainless steel silencer |
Final Drive | System enclosed driveshaft, two universal joints, 2.62:1 |
Clutch | Single Dry Plate Clutch, hydraulically |
Transmission | 6-speed, hydraulically actuated dry clutch |
Frame | Three section frame consisting of front and rear section, load bearing engine-gearbox unit |
Swingarm | Twin-sided, cast aluminium alloy |
Wheelbase | 150.114 cm / 59.1 inch |
Wheel Front | Cast aluminium, 3.50 x 17 in. |
Wheel Rear | Cast aluminium, 5.00 x 17 in |
Front Tyre | 120/70-ZR17 |
Rear Tyre | 180/55-ZR17 |
Front Suspension | BMW Telelever w/ 41mm stanchions & single shock |
Front Wheel Travel | 110 cm / 4.3-in. travel |
Rear Suspension | BMW Paralever w/ single shock, adj. for spring preload & rebound damping |
Rear Wheel Travel | 140 cm / 5.5-in. travel |
Brakes front | Dual 305mm discs w/ opposed 4-piston calipers & semi-Integral ABS. |
Brakes rear | Single 265mm disc w/ 2-piston pin-slide caliper & semi-Integral ABS |
Length | 2215 mm / 85.2 inch |
Width | 890 mm / 35.0 inch (incl. mirrors) |
Height | 1220 mm / 48.0 inch (excl. mirrors) |
Seat height | 77.9 cm (30.7 inch) / 82.8 cm (32.6 inch) |
Tank capacity | 21L |
Weight | 205 kg (451.9 pounds) | Dry 229.0 kg (504.9 pounds) | Wet |
Max power | 110 bhp (81 kW) @ 7,500 rpm |
Max torque | 115 N⋅m (85 lbf⋅ft) @ 6,000 rpm |
Fuel Consumption | 42.1 mpg avg | 5.6L/100kms |
